What is the theme of "The Shepherd's Boy and the Wolf"?

The theme is to not lie because if he tells the truth, nobody is going to believe you.

There are many things to support this theme. First, in the story you could see the boy every time saying "Wolf" and the towns people coming. However, they every time get tricked.

In the end though, you could see the boy telling the truth as there was really a wolf but the towns people did not come as they thought it was another prank.
